《
深入了解CSS 解决浮动元素消失BUG》文章地址:http://www.tfxk.com/wangyesheji/jianzhanjingyan/0302344022013.htm
3.能够尝试给#layout跟#left应用position:relative。
 ,淡定的去面对网站快照回档带来的不利影响; 1.在对页面上的对象使用float浮动之后,最后在下面使用带有clear:both;的div对页面进行一些浮动上的清理工作,并且尽量防止对#layout使用background。
2.如果有可能,可以给#layout使用因定宽和高度,只管之样会对页面有所限度,但能打消一些捉迷藏的影响。
解决计划
荣幸的是,有很多方法可以解决这个bug。最轻易的办法可能是去掉父元素上的背景颜色或图像。但是,这经常是不可行的。另一个方式是避免清理元素与浮动元素接触。如果窗口元素利用了特定的尺寸,那么这个bug仿佛就不会出殃了。如果给窗口指定行高,这个bug也不会出现。最 后,将浮动元素和容器元素的position属性设置为relative也会减轻这个问题。
Tag:CSS 浮动 Bug CSS 浮动 Bug
--> [
网站建设之]深刻懂得CSS 解决浮动元素消散BUG
 ,
淘宝的css属性顺序书写规范; IE捉迷藏bug(peek-a-boo),之所以起这个名称是由于在某些前提下文本看起来消失了,只有在重新装载页面时才再度涌现。呈现这个bug的条件是:一个浮动元素后而随着一些非浮动元素,
淘宝客网站如何经营,而后是一个清理元素,所有这些元素都包括在一个设置了背景色彩或图像的你元素中。假如清算元素砬到了浮动元素,
淘宝UED招聘面试题 XHTML、CSS和javascript,那么旁边的非浮支元素看起来消逝了,隐到了父元素的背景颜色或图像后面,只有在刷新页面时才从新出现。
捉迷藏bug固然是IE留下的后遗症,然而另一方面咱们应该在div的嵌套上遵守一些习惯,尽量使用起码的档次嵌套来满意页面设计须要,浮动层自动适应高度,使页面构造简略,适用,易把持与治理,尽可能的减少因为不用要的嵌套引来的连锁问题。
4.对#layout使用line-height属性,强迫阅读器对其中的内容进行行距调剂,从面可以排除捉迷藏bug,例如使用line-height:1.2;就可能使页面运作变得畸形。
(责任编辑:网站建设)
深入了解CSS 解决浮动元素消失BUG相关文章